Q: Is 2,694,289 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 2,694,289 is a composite number.

Why is 2,694,289 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 2,694,289 can be evenly divided by 1 13 23 299 9,011 117,143 207,253 and 2,694,289, with no remainder.

Since 2,694,289 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,694,289, it is a composite number.
